Resumo: This dissertation it is intended to analyze the evolution of the costs of undergraduate education by department of Campus I at Federal University of Paraíba (UFPB), from 2013 to 2015. Due to its budget dimension and relevance in the social and economic context of the state, encouraging higher education through teaching, research and extension activities, it is believed that the implementation of a calculation methodology and cost management in UFPB will allow an improvement in the administration of its resources, making the management more efficient, economical and transparent.In this context, this dissertation is characterized by the exploratory, bibliographical and documentary methodology, being the case study being the chosen form due to the lack of cost studies in the IFES (Federal Institutions of Higher Education) and in the UFPB. This dissertation proposed to make a survey of the direct and indirect costs of the UFPB through the reports on budget execution and other information about its structure and functioning, forming a database whose analysis of the variables that compose the costs, as well as its behavior, was made using a mathematical and statistical instrumental, which justified the application of the absorption costing methodology for the costs calculation. The results found allowed: (i) To make a detailed survey of the costs of undergraduate education, by department, during the analyzed period; (ii) To verify that the average cost of a UFPB undergraduate student varies greatly according to the course. In the period from 2013 to 2015, the average cost was R$ 20.966,56, being the CCSA's Public Management Technology course the one with the lowest annual cost per student (R$ 5.283,00 in 2014) and the Biotechnology course, of CBIOTEC (R$ 64.096,00 in 2013), the highest annual cost. (iii) Through the applied econometric models, to conclude that the number of undergraduate students and the number of servers (both teachers and technicaladministrative) are statistically determinant to obtain the cost of undergraduate education.
